Life Hello fellow CyHi Cents, SCMA alumnus and other friends! Can you believe it's been over 20 years now, soon going on 30 and even longer for those of us from SCMA?! Whew, I don't feel old enough to be attending a 20-something or 30 year high school reunion! I've stayed in the area since graduation, currently living in the city of La Mirada and married now for 21 years! She's not a Centurion, but I don't hold that against her. We have 2 wonderful children, Lil' Danny and Amanda. After graduation from SCMA, in '77 I initially enrolled at Bishop Amat, but was only there for 1 semester. I made good friends there, but sadly lost contact with most of them. I then enrolled at CyHi and graduated with a scholarship from the MeCha Club. I attended Rio Hondo College in Whittier and worked several odd jobs to get thru college, Wallpapers To Go, in the Puente Hills Mall, being the most fun job during that time. In 1982 I graduated from the Rio Hondo Police Academy, Class #61 and received my AS degree in 1983. I worked as the Assistant Security Director, at the Los Cerritos Mall, where I met my wife. I left the mall, got married and joined the Army in 1984. I was stationed in Germany and worked in communications, where I engineered secure digital and analog communication networks for the 7th Army (computer/digital communications technology was just beginning back then, at least for the Army). I was honorably discharged, from the Army, as a Sergeant (E-5), in 1988. After the Army I worked as the Security Director for the Laguna Hills Mall until I was hired by the CSU Police at Cal State Fullerton in 1990. I left CSU Fullerton in 1996 to work for the MTA police, until they were taken over by LASO and LAPD. I chose not work for either of those agencies and was again hired by the CSU police, but this time at Cal State Dominguez Hills, where I currently work and am in charge of 911, police communications and records. I still keep in touch with most of my good friends from CyHi; Alden Gehrt, Joe Mendoza, Mike Olivas (Gadberry), Ed Brondo, Mark Cook and others.
